The color #169275 is a c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 22, 146, 117 and HSL values of 166°, 74%, 33%.

Complementary Colors for #169275

The complementary color for #169275 is #921633.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#169275

The analogous colors for #169275 are #169237 and #167192.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#169275

The triadic colors for #169275 are #751692 and #927516.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
